The filename points to a film that is as infamous as it is unsettling: The Poughkeepsie Tapes . At its core, it's a 2007 American pseudo-documentary horror film written, directed, and edited by John Erick Dowdle. Presented as a true-crime documentary, it revolves around the fictional serial killer known as the "Water Street Butcher." When police raid his abandoned house in Poughkeepsie, New York, they discover over 800 grisly homemade videotapes. These tapes, which the killer filmed himself, provide a horrific chronicle of his decade-long reign of terror, documenting everything from the stalking and abduction to the torture and murder of his victims.
